Output 39f81b6f21186132df9111435682513cf9c33b232fed92677117136dff0ff7c6:2

value
9061490
script pubkey
OP_0 OP_PUSHBYTES_20 680fe8736bf00b22e95a9ec6b0adeff275152cdb
address
ltc1qdq87sumt7q9j9626nmrtpt007f632txmw98g2d
transaction
39f81b6f21186132df9111435682513cf9c33b232fed92677117136dff0ff7c6
spent
true